Comprehending the Role of a Registered Agent

A registered agent serves as a key link between a company and the state in which it operates. In Washington, the role of a licensed agent is to accept important legal documents, such as legal notifications, state letters, and tax notices. This makes sure that the business stays abiding with state laws and requirements. By selecting a trustworthy registered agent, businesses can channel their efforts on their primary functions without the worry of forgetting critical deadlines or important documents.

In the state of Washington, a designated agent must have a physical site in the state and be available during standard operating hours. This rule makes certain that there is always someone on hand to accept papers on behalf of the business. Choosing a qualified agent licensed in Washington can provide reassurance, knowing that important paperwork will be processed promptly and in a timely manner. Moreover, a licensed agent can help preserve the privacy of the business owner by not displaying their personal address in the public domain.

In Washington, companies are obligated to appoint a designated agent upon formation. This agent serves as the primary point of contact for legal documents and state communications. It is essential that this registered agent has a physical address in WA, which must not be a P.O. Box. Having a appointed registered agent is a legal requirement that guarantees that businesses can be dependably reached for service of process and adherence with state regulations.

Registered agents in WA must be present during standard business hours to receive important documents on behalf of the company. Neglect to maintain a registered agent can lead to serious consequences, such as the failure to receive legal notices, fines, or even the termination of the business entity. It is therefore critical for entrepreneurs to understand the consequences of having a reliable registered agent and to ensure that their agent’s details is current and in accordance with state standards.

Cost Considerations of Registered Agents in Washington

In considering a registered agent in Washington, there are several financial considerations that businesses should take into account. The fees for the year for hiring a professional agent can vary significantly depending on the company. Many registered agent services provide fundamental services at a reasonable rate, typically ranging from 50 to $300 per annum. However, extra services such as sending documents, oversight for compliance, and support for legal documents can increase the overall cost.

Another aspect to keep in mind is if you decide on a professional agent service or serve as your own agent. Although serving as your own agent can lower expenses, it may come with unforeseen expenses, such as the potential for missed deadlines and the risk of missing filings. Professional companies often give assurance with their skills, which might validate the extra costs involved.

Finally, organizations should consider the long-term costs associated with changing registered agents. Should a business regularly switches agents, it may incur extra filing costs and processing fees.
